Strain information and full results table for clinically-derived Malawi samples, in silico replicate samples and Portuguese replicate samples. Lineage, total number of SNPs, number of heterozygous sites and the mixture analysis result for both Bayesian clustering and heterozygous sites approaches is included for each sample
